The technique of feature extraction of ship-radiated noise is of importance to underwater equipment, and it is a hotspot and difficult area in the national and international research. In this dissertation, in the light of actuality, primary problems and engineering application of extracting features of ship-radited noise,a comprehensive survey on several features extraction method of underwater target is conducted and it is tested by experimental ship noise in ocean to show the validation. The digital acoustic fuze platform for feature extraction of ship-radited noise is designed and realized. The main work and originality in this thesis can be summarized as follows:1. Based on high-order statistics,the feature of bispectrum and the phase coupling featuresof 11/2-dimensional spectrum and 21/2-dimensional spectrum of ship-radiated noise have been studied. The method of subband energy feature extraction of 11/2 -dimensional and21/2 -dimensional spectrum is presented. The phase coupling features of three types ofship-radiated noise are analyzed , and the distribution features of subband energy are extracted.2. Based on the basic theory of ceptrum and biceptrum, the feature extraction method of descending dimension spectrum of bicepstrum is presented. The characters differences between power ceptrum and desceding dimension spectrum of biceptrum about typical signals and ship-radiated noise are analyzed, and the superiority of the latter is analyzed. Finaly,the features of desceding dimension spectrums of three types of ship-radiated noise are extracted.3. Based on the basic theory of analyzing cyclostationary signals, the expressions of cyclic auto-correlation and cyclic spectrum density for several typical signals are deduced. The cyclic stationary characteristics of single-frequency signals and amplitude-modulated signals are studied, and the method of cyclic spectrum feature extraction of operating frequencies of ship auxiliaries and propulsion system is presented. Lastly, the characteristics of operating frequencies of three types of ship auxiliaries and propulsion system are extracted.4. Based on simplified algorithm for high-order statistics, hardware system which adopts [DSP is designed and realized. Subsequently, functions , work principle and implement method ofthe main modules in this platform is discussed, and the source assembling programs of simplication algorithm for high-order statistics by TMS320C5000 series are debugged in CCS. In the end. the testing correct results by experiment is presented.
